summaryrefslogtreecommitdiffstats
path: root/src/egl/drivers/dri2/platform_drm.c
Commit message (Expand)AuthorAgeFilesLines
* egl/drm: Fix misused x and y offsets in swrast_get_image()Gwan-gyeong Mun2017-08-011-4/+19
* egl/drm: Fix misused x and y offsets in swrast_put_image2()Gwan-gyeong Mun2017-08-011-2/+17
* egl/dri2: remove unused buffer_count variableGwan-gyeong Mun2017-07-191-2/+1
* egl/drm: Format code in platform_drm.c according to style guide.Gwan-gyeong Mun2017-07-191-1/+2
* egl/drm: add going out of the loop when the designated buffer is foundGwan-gyeong Mun2017-07-191-0/+1
* egl: fold _eglError() + return EGL_FALSEEmil Velikov2017-06-261-4/+2
* egl: drop _eglInitImage() return typeEmil Velikov2017-06-261-4/+1
* egl: Rename 'count' in ${platform}_add_configs_for_visuals (v2)Chad Versace2017-06-221-5/+5
* egl/drm: Declare EGLConfig attrib array inside loopChad Versace2017-06-221-5/+5
* egl/drm: Move loop vars inside the loopChad Versace2017-06-221-22/+15
* egl: properly count configsEric Engestrom2017-06-221-1/+2
* egl: turn boolean `int`s into `bool`sEric Engestrom2017-06-211-3/+3
* egl/android: support for EGL_KHR_partial_updateHarish Krupo2017-06-111-0/+1
* egl: fix _eglQuerySurface in EGL_BUFFER_AGE_EXT caseTapani Pälli2017-06-091-1/+1
* egl/drm: remove temporary fd variableEric Engestrom2017-05-311-8/+6
* egl/drm: flatten codeflowEmil Velikov2017-05-291-19/+20
* egl/drm: check for dri2_dpy->flush before using the flush extensionEmil Velikov2017-05-291-1/+1
* egl: annotate dri2_egl_display_vtbl as const dataEmil Velikov2017-05-291-1/+1
* egl/drm: use dri2_setup_extensions() over the extensions provided by GBMEmil Velikov2017-05-291-4/+5
* egl/drm: make use of the dri2_display_destroy() helperEmil Velikov2017-05-291-5/+2
* gbm: remove unneeded gbm_drm_device abstractionEmil Velikov2017-05-291-11/+6
* gbm: move gbm_drm_device::driver_name to gbm_dri_deviceEmil Velikov2017-05-291-1/+1
* gbm: remove "struct gbm_drm_bo" abstractionEmil Velikov2017-05-291-2/+2
* egl/platform/drm: Don't take display ownership until gbm is initializedAdam Jackson2017-05-041-1/+1
* egl/drm: Use modifiers for backbuffer creationBen Widawsky2017-03-151-4/+15
* egl/dri2: Unify the style of function pointer calls in structsBoyan Ding2017-01-131-7/+7
* gbm/drm: Pick the oldest available buffer in get_back_boDerek Foreman2017-01-131-2/+4
* gbm: set up the interop extension for egl/drmMarek Olšák2016-11-011-0/+1
* egl/drm: set eglError and provide an error message on failureEmil Velikov2016-10-141-6/+15
* egl/drm: introduce drm_add_configs_for_visuals() helperEmil Velikov2016-10-141-28/+61
* egl/dri2: set WL_bind_wayland_display in a consistent wayEmil Velikov2016-10-141-14/+2
* egl/dri2: move surface refcounting out of the platform codeEmil Velikov2016-10-141-3/+0
* gbm: wire up fence extensionRob Clark2016-09-071-0/+1
* egl: only store device name when Wayland support is builtFrank Binns2016-09-011-1/+2
* egl/drm: Set disp->DriverData to NULL on errorNicolas Boichat2016-08-151-0/+1
* gbm: rename gbm_dri_bo_{map,unmap} to gbm_dri_bo_{map,unmap}_dumbRob Herring2016-05-231-4/+4
* egl_dri2: Add a function to let platform code return dri drawable from _EGLSu...Boyan Ding2015-11-171-0/+1
* egl/dri2: enable EGL_KHR_gl_colorspace for swrastEmil Velikov2015-10-071-7/+7
* egl/dri2/drm: compact existing device mgmtEmil Velikov2015-09-151-6/+4
* egl/dri2: Close file descriptor on error.Matt Turner2015-09-151-13/+14
* mesa/egl: Resolve GCC sign-compare warning.Rhys Kidd2015-08-181-5/+5
* egl: implement EGL_KHR_gl_colorspace (v2)Marek Olšák2015-07-221-3/+6
* egl/drm: plug memory leakEmil Velikov2015-06-301-2/+5
* egl: Use the loader_open_device() helper to do open with CLOEXECDerek Foreman2015-06-231-2/+2
* egl/drm: Duplicate fd with F_DUPFD_CLOEXEC to prevent leakDerek Foreman2015-06-231-1/+1
* egl: set the EGL version in common codeMarek Olšák2015-06-051-4/+0
* egl/drivers: include stdint.h where neededEmil Velikov2015-03-051-0/+1
* egl: Take alpha bits into account when selecting GBM formatsDaniel Stone2015-03-041-5/+11
* egl: Inform the client API when ancillary buffers may become undefined.Eric Anholt2015-01-061-1/+1
* egl/drm: do not crash when swapping buffers without any renderingLionel Landwerlin2014-10-271-0/+8